WHPH OT & Wellbeing are committed to supporting those who live with intellectual, developmental or mental health challenges to engage or re-engage with the life they deserve and value.  WHPH OT & Wellbeing utilizes the recovery model in it’s approach to practice, recognizing the value of; connection with others, hope in recovery, individual identity, finding meaning and supporting empowerment.

The WHPH OT & Wellbeing team has experience across a variety of Occupational Therapy settings, including paediatrics, vocational rehabilitation, case management, emergency mental health, in-patient mental health, as well as workforce education and training.

The WHPH OT & Wellbeing team has the skills and capacity to offer functional capacity assessments, occupational therapy specific assessments, supportive counselling, family work, distress tolerance and coping skills, promoting adaptive living skills, community engagement and connection, social skill building, promoting activity health and routine, therapeutic groups and much more.

The WHPH OT & Wellbeing has experience working with a number of mental health diagnosis, including; Psychosis, Schizophrenia, Bipolar Affective Disorder, Schizoaffective Disorder, Depression, Anxiety, Personality Disorder and Dementia. In addition to mental health diagnosis, the team also has experience working with those who live with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der, Intellectual disabilities, Autism Spectrum Disorders and Substance use disorders.

the WHPH OT & WELLBEING TEAMS passion for supporting recovery can be provided through a number of modalities, including but not limited to:

Conducting comprehensive assessment to support in the identification of valued roles, meaningful time use and activities to promote improvements in activity health.

Conducting assessments or re-assessment to support in NDIS referrals and plan reviews to ensure all support needs are met.
Developing skills around manage stress and anxiety, including mindfulness, meditation and solution focused interventions.
Therapeutic groups, which adopt a ‘healthy body/healthy mind approach’ and can be tailored to suit group needs i.e. exercise, cooking skills, community integration, social skills, mindfulness, relaxation, stress management, recovery, relapse prevention and wellness, understanding mental illness and much more…..

Conducting comprehensive and specialized Occupational Therapy Living Skills Assessments, to determine strengths and collaboratively develop plans to promote safe and independent living.

Conducting basic sensory modulation assessments to identify how environmental changes can promote adaptive functioning.

Developing comprehensive wellness plans that are aimed at supporting engagement in life/occupational functioning, including life skills such as self-care, shopping, budgeting, cooking and cleaning.

Integrating elements of exercise, healthy meal prep and eating to promote both mental and physical health benefit.
